PLANET Router Family Firmware Release
-----------------------------------------------

Router supported : XRT-401D

update:
      2.93 : 2004.04.05
      Fixed:
        - When the NAT enable WAN port can access to LAN when WAN PC set the default route to WAN IP.
        - Remote management problem.

      2.89 : 2004.03.15
      Fixed: 
        - AOL ISP connection problem.
        - L2TP and  PPTP compatibility
        - UPnP with MSN messenger problem
        - Static route can not work after reboot.
        - Discard Ping from WAN can not work
        - Default route will disappear after some function set up.
      Modify:
	- adjust phy parameter to improve Ethernet link compatibility.

      2.79 : 2004.02.23
      Fix:
         - Dos issue
         - static Router issue

      2.78 : 2004.02.11

      Fix:
         - if comment input space will make function can't work(port forwarding, virtual server, 
           special applications, mac filtering)
         - when delete one setting in table, will make the function disable(port forwarding, virtual 
           server, special applications, static routing, mac filtering, URL blocking)
         - PPtP and L2TP reconnect will delete old route rule
         - PPPoE manual mode connect button can't work
      Modify:
         - Upgrade firmware used tftp will restore default
         - DMZ of firewall function change into multiple public ip
         - support L2TP gateway can input FQDN name
         - when DHCP IP renew, PPP connection will reconnect (PPtP, L2TP)
      Add:
         - add watchdog
         - add PPTP and L2TP hostname and mac address
        
    2.65 : 2003.11.27
    
      Fix:
         - DHCP client bug (connect issue with ISP: @Home)
         
      Add:
         - MTU setting in PPTP and L2TP connect method (default setting is 1392)

    2.63 : 2003.11.13
      
      Fix:
         - URL blocking bug
         - modify some WEB UI words
         
      Add:
         - Intrusion Detection advance setting page
         - UPNP function
         - default TimeServer (192.43.244.18)
         - DDNS->DHIS: ISAddr support FQDN name and IP address ( old version only support IP address )

    2.59 : 2003.10.31
    
      Fix:
         - DHCP client "Host Name" could not work
         - in some case, write flash will earse boot code issue

    2.56 : 2003.10.24
      
      Fix:
         - Port Forwarding can't apply setting
         - when DHCP client get incorrect subnet mask,auto fix it to correct mask
         - default setting incorrect ( only Pxxxx model )
         - web page "system.asp" not found issue
         
      Add:
         - add some information in System and Security Log ( DHIS )

    2.54 : 2003.10.21
    
      Fix:
         - TimeZone can't work
         - Clone MAC function (in some case, PC could not access internet with Clone MAC )
         - Virtual Server,DMZ,Port Forwarding will transform internet connection's ip to itself
         - when "Discard Ping From WAN" enable, local PC could not ping router
         - PPPoE MTU setting incorrect
         - MSN problem
         - PPPoE Connect on Demand could not work in boot (in some case)
         - when enable DDNS(DHIS) function,sometimes will make PPPoE disconnect
         
      Add:
         - NAT disable ( static route )
         - Log ( System Log , Security Log )
         - VPN pass through
         - Machine time display
         - L2TP add Clone MAC option
         - Quick Setup Wizard -> Time Zome : add Time Server Address field
         - Port Scan rule

      
      Remove:
         - Bridge mode
    
    
    2.20 : 2003.09.10 
	- First Release
	- Change version policy to x.xx
	- Fixed bug in L2TP WAN connection in Wanadoo EuroDocsis Cable.
	- Fixed bug when use DHIS DDNS function will cause 
          WAN port (PPPoE/PPTP/L2TP) can not reconnect problem.
	- Fixed URL can not work problem.

How To Update Drivers Manually

After your driver has been downloaded, follow these simple steps to install it.

  • Expand the archive file (if the download file is in zip or rar format).

  • If the expanded file has an .exe extension, double click it and follow the installation instructions.

  • Otherwise, open Device Manager by right-clicking the Start menu and selecting Device Manager.

  • Find the device and model you want to update in the device list.

  • Double-click on it to open the Properties dialog box.

  • From the Properties dialog box, select the Driver tab.

  • Click the Update Driver button, then follow the instructions.

Very important: You must reboot your system to ensure that any driver updates have taken effect.
